Minhal wins the Harold D. Hodgkinson Award

Minhal Ahmed was awarded the Harold D. Hodgkinson Award, one of Northeastern University’s highest honors for graduating seniors. Colleges nominate their top students on the basis of academic and experiential performance, and selections are made by a faculty committee Congratulations Minhal!

Research in the Advanced Biomaterials for Neuroengineering Laboratory (ABNEL) focuses on neural engineering and the interface between neurons and surrounding tissues. Specifically ABNEL develops novel and transformative devices, biomaterials, and biophysical-based therapies for this aims. Current work centers on the gut, heart, and central/peripheral nervous system.
